Default Black screen after 4.5 update

Hi all,

After being back from vacation, I decided to go for the 4.5 update.* Meanwhile I got KPackage message for other bugfixes and updates. Without thinking, I added the 4.5 repository and started the update. What happened is that KPackage removed some tens of packages (I don't know which), and did not installed some 100+ others.


After restarting (as the new Linux kernel was installed), I have a black screen with mouse pointer in the middle; no further actions.

I started recovery mode and dpkg showed some broken packages that were repaired. However, still a black screen.


My suggestion is that due to KPackage earlier removal of some packages, I have a bunch not installed. Is that correct and if so what can I do?

Any ideas/help is appreciated as this happened on my main production machine which is now useless. Thanks.

After some sleepless hours I found a solution:

1. Logged in. Press Ctrl+Alt+F1 (went to terminal)
2. sudo apt-get update
3. sudo apt-get install kubuntu-desktop
4. Restart


More or less the same as described in this bug:

https://bugs.launchpad.net/kubuntu-ppa/+bug/615865
